Contact us.

If you are considering hiring a roofing contractor for your next project, we are ready to assist you. Our team will help you determine the correct roofing solution to fit your needs and can create a custom plan to achieve your goals.

Whether you have an emergency service request or would simply like to schedule a roof inspection, please feel free to call us at 231.881.4070 or use the form below to drop us an email.

As we have from the beginning, MBRoofing will continue to deliver the best possible roofing solution in the region.

Text Message Consent: By providing your phone number, you agree to receive text messages from MBRoofing related to your inquiry, including appointment reminders, job updates, photo-based communication, and general scheduling coordination. MBRoofing may collect and use your phone number for these purposes only. Your information will never be sold or shared with third parties for marketing purposes. Message and data rates may apply. Message frequency may vary. You can opt out of receiving messages at any time by replying STOP. For questions, contact us at 231-881-4070.

MBRoofing, PLLC

Office & Showroom

446 Creekside Drive
Petoskey, MI 49770

231.881.4070

Administrative@mbroofingpllc.com